Juhni (Persian: جوهني‎‎, also Romanized as Jūhnī; also known as Johnī and Jūnī)[1] is a village in Sumay-ye Jonubi Rural District, Sumay-ye Beradust District, Urmia County, West Azerbaijan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 644, in 102 families.[2]
